The Terra Cotta Army is one of the most spectacular archaeological discoveries in history, found in 1974 by local farmers digging a well near Xi'an, China. This massive underground collection consists of approximately 8,000 life-sized clay soldiers, 130 chariots, 520 horses, and 150 cavalry horses, all buried with China's first emperor, Qin Shi Huang, in 210-209 BCE. The emperor believed these terracotta warriors would protect him in the afterlife and serve as his eternal army. Each figure was individually crafted with unique facial features, expressions, and details, showcasing the incredible artistry and craftsmanship of ancient Chinese sculptors. The army was arranged in battle formation across three main pits, with the largest pit containing over 6,000 figures. The warriors were originally painted in bright colors, though most pigments have faded over time due to exposure to air. They stand in ranks holding real bronze weapons that were so well-preserved they were still sharp when discovered. The site represents one of the greatest feats of ancient engineering and art, requiring an estimated 700,000 workers and craftsmen to complete over nearly 40 years. Today, the Terra Cotta Army is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and one of China's most popular tourist attractions. Only a portion of the site has been excavated, as archaeologists continue to work carefully to preserve the remaining figures and artifacts.
